A good leather sofa can make any living space look more elegant with its luxurious materials and classic silhouettes. Before you make a purchase you must be aware of the dimensions and arrangement. A sofa that's too large may overwhelm a small area or one that's petite can feel cramped. Before you make a final decision, measure your existing end tables as well as other furniture to ensure that the new sofa will be able to be able to fit comfortably.

Leather couches are not able to retain odors from pets, children or general mustiness. Instead, it develops a natural patina with use which gives it a stunning aged look. Moreover, you can easily polish and condition it to bring back its original shine. Leather is an excellent investment for families with children or pets. It's resistant to stains and spills.

A leather sofa is a timeless choice for traditional interiors. The soft fabric is durable and offers long-lasting comfort, and it is available in a wide variety of colors that match almost any style. It is important to consider other furnishings in your room before choosing a leather sofa. For example, a bright shade may contrast with a dark wood entertainment center or the reverse. The shade of your carpet or curtains will also affect the selection of sofa.

A high-quality leather sofa is a focal point of your living space and you should choose one that is in harmony with the rest of your living space. While buying furniture online is convenient, it's always best to go to an actual showroom and sit down on the couch before making the purchase. This is especially crucial for furniture items that are expensive like couches, which can be costly to return if you aren't satisfied with them or they're the wrong size.

Leather couches are a good option because they are durable and pet-friendly. It is also free of allergens like dust mites and pollen. However it is important to note that not all leathers are made to be the same, so it's crucial to choose a couch with top-grain or full-grain leather instead of split grain or bonded, which won't resist as well to wear and wear and tear.

A modern leather sofa can be a focal point in an elegant, contemporary space. This type of sofa is durable and easy-to-maintain, as it isn't stained like upholstery made of fabric. Leather is also resistant to odors, and unlike fabric, it doesn't hold in smoke or musky.

Another factor to consider when purchasing a leather sofa is the size of your room because the sofa that is too big will overwhelm an area and make it seem out of the place. You should also measure the distance that your furniture is from the wall, as well as any walkways you would like to open. If you're worried about space then a sectional sofa which can be reconfigured to suit your space may be the best choice for you.

You can pick a sectional with a right or left facing chaise and select from a variety of configurations for the back cushions, armrests and body pillows.
